George Soros poised to control Audacy

George Soros is poised to take a huge stake in the nation’s second-largest radio company, which owns more than 220 stations across the country, according to court filings and people close to the situation. Radio and podcast company Audacy files for bankruptcy

Radio and podcast company Audacy said it had fil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ection on Sunday, citing “macroeconomic challenges” as the reason for its restructuring. Audacy is home to hundreds of broadcast, sports and podcast programs and is one of the nation's largest radio stations.
